Includes:
Reports on the repair of the bridge at Ballaghassen; new pump for Daingean; lighting of Portarlington; sewerage works at Chapel Rd, Edenderry; urgent repairs to pumps in Kinnitty; occurrence of diphtheria in Kilcormac; repairs to cottages in Edenderry; loan from Bank of Ireland to erect five cottages in Banagher; unsanitary condition of the well at Ballard, Charleville; cleaning of graveyards; occurrence of diphtheria in Edenderry; and limewashing of houses in Clara.
Includes:
Reports on repairs to Bogshane Pump; cleaning of sewers at Clara; quality of the water at Killeigh; compensation for criminal injury in respect of malicious destruction of thatched cottage and crops in Geashill; proposed sewerage schemes for Kilcormac; repairs to cottages after storm damage; and water supply for Ballyduff.
Also records a deputation from Birr Urban Council in reference to transferring the county home to Birr and keeping Birr workhouse in order – Commissioner O'Keefe replied that there was no intention of transferring the county home to Birr.
